Station House is in Glyndyfrdwy, a quiet village in North Wales. It's a Victorian railway station right next to the Llangollen Railway steam train line. You can see the trains go by from the garden.
It sleeps six. Three bedrooms, one bathroom. It's got a 4 Star rating. It's clean and comfortable. The place is decorated in a railway theme, and they put Christmas decorations up in December if you're booking then.
There's a pub and restaurant about half a mile away. The nearest shop is in Corwen, about three miles. The steam railway runs to Llangollen one way and Corwen the other. You can get a ticket and use it like a bus service.
For walking, you're right on the edge of the Dee Valley. The canal path to Llangollen is nearby. The Pontcysyllte Aqueduct is about a 15 minute drive. It's a World Heritage Site and it's quite something to walk across.
You're about 30 minutes from the edge of Snowdonia National Park for bigger walks. Chirk Castle and Erddig are both National Trust properties within a 20 minute drive if the weather turns.
Facilities: there's a washing machine, dishwasher, and a wood burner. The garden is enclosed. Bicycle storage is available. Parking is on site. You can bring up to two dogs.
